Paducah, KY – The man implicated in providing hallucinogenic mushrooms to Caleb Barnett prior to his fatal shooting has been granted shock probation. 20-year-old Taylor Thompson left incarceration Monday after serving about two months in jail. McCracken Circuit Judge Craig Clymer signed a probation order, letting Thompson out early from his two and a half year prison sentence. The Paducah Sun reports a Kevil homeowner fatally shot 18-year-old Barnett last year after the hallucinating teen broke into the residence apparently mistaking it for his own.
